Abstract
A novel compact slot antenna has been proposed for ultraβwideband (UWB) communications. The keyholeβshaped slot antenna consists of an indented circularβpie slot and a rectangular slot. The UWB (3.1β10.6 GHz) property is achieved by choosing suitable cutting pie and rectangular slot. Details of the proposed antenna design and measured results are presented and discussed.
